Punjab

Punjab is best known for its cuisine, colorful traditions and history. Home to some of the religiously rich places in India, Punjab has a lot to offer to a visitor. The palaces of the royal Punjabis, shrines, historic battle sites and examples of Sikh architecture are some excellent tourist attractions. Of course visiting Punjab means immersing yourself in the unique tastes of the Punjabi cuisine.

Punjab has no derth of historic architechture. Some of the must see historical forts are Gobindgarh Fort Amritsar, Ancient Fort at Bathinda, in Bathinda, Faridkot Fort and Keshgarh Fortamongst many others. Punjab is a haven for the religious traveler. It is home to the most religious place for the Sikh – The Golden Temple at Amritsar and the Kali Devi Temple at Patiala. The Jallianwalabagh at Amritsar is a symbol of India’s independence struggle against the British and is now a popular tourist spot.
